WebApr 23, 2024 · The most common symptoms of earwax impaction include dizziness, ringing in the ear, itching, drainage, and ear pain. You might also experience a sensation of fullness in your ear, or feel like you're wearing earplugs. Impacted earwax is also a major contributor to decreased hearing. Earwax … WebMar 21, 2024 · Ear candling is an alternative practice that involves placing a lit, hollow candle in your ear as a way to remove earwax. Despite what supporters say, there is no evidence that ear candling has benefits or that it can treat any health condition.
